In an Item Rate Contract, there's a possibility of unbalanced tendering, where contractors might bid lower on certain items that are measured and paid based on actual quantities, potentially leading to increased overall costs if those quantities end up being higher than estimated.

Sewer line and water supply line should not have any contact with each other. Both the lines should have a separation of 3 meters for horizontal pipe lines and 50 cm for vertical pipe lines to avoid contamination of drinking water.
